Nathan R Riding is a scholar working on Cardiology and Cardiovascular Medicine, Physiology and Emergency Medicine. According to data from OpenAlex, Nathan R Riding has authored 18 papers receiving a total of 480 indexed citations (citations by other indexed papers that have themselves been cited), including 16 papers in Cardiology and Cardiovascular Medicine, 3 papers in Physiology and 3 papers in Emergency Medicine. Recurrent topics in Nathan R Riding's work include Cardiovascular Effects of Exercise (15 papers), Cardiac electrophysiology and arrhythmias (8 papers) and Cardiomyopathy and Myosin Studies (6 papers). Nathan R Riding is often cited by papers focused on Cardiovascular Effects of Exercise (15 papers), Cardiac electrophysiology and arrhythmias (8 papers) and Cardiomyopathy and Myosin Studies (6 papers). Nathan R Riding collaborates with scholars based in Qatar, United Kingdom and Australia. Nathan R Riding's co-authors include Mathew G Wilson, Keith George, Victoria Watt, Carmen Adamuz, Sanjay Sharma, Abdulaziz Farooq, Gavin McClean, Gregory P. Whyte, Guido Pieles and David Oxborough and has published in prestigious journals such as Circulation, European Heart Journal and Medicine & Science in Sports & Exercise.
